Ah, but the sticky bit there is that you want to ignore a failure due to "directory already exists" and not ignore any other reasons for failure, including "file already exists". Before Errno.pm, this was tricky. Now it isn't so bad except that "file already exists" and "directory already exists" put the same value in $!.
So I think the easiest robust solution is still to only create the directory if it doesn't already exists.
